Re: will a 223 suppressor work with a 22lr?
<div class="ubbcode-block"><div class="ubbcode-header">Originally Posted By: Ben in WY</div><div class="ubbcode-body">Of course it will. If the bullet will safely pass through the can, you can use that caliber in that can WITH ONE LIMIT: pressure. Obviously the converse is not true, e.g. 223 through a 22.
You will experience lead and carbon buildup in your centerfire can, but that can be removed with an ultrasonic cleaner, using popular chemical mixes, etc. Or you can mostly blow it out with high pressure rounds afterward.
Or you can get a can like the HTG Aris, which comes apart for user service like the others mentioned in previous posts. </div></div>
Yup...it will work...but your can will lead up. If it's servicable (you can take it apart) or you are willing to send it in to the manufacturer for cleaning...have at it. Otherwise, a dedicated servicable can for .22LR is highly recommended.
